随着互联网技术的不断发展,Java Web开发逐渐成为企业级应用开发的主流技术之一。JSP(Java Server Pages)作为Java Web开发的重要技术,被广泛应用于企业级应用开发中。而在JSP开发过程中,Servlet(Java Servlet)作为一种运行于服务器端的Java类,承载着重要的职责。JSP如何自动请求Servlet实例呢?本文将为您深入解析这一技术。

1.

在Java Web开发中,JSP页面负责展示数据,而Servlet负责处理业务逻辑。为了让JSP页面能够访问Servlet实例,就需要在JSP页面中发起请求。通常情况下,我们可以通过在JSP页面中使用``标签来实现对Servlet实例的自动请求。接下来,我们将从原理、实现等方面为您详细介绍。

jsp自动请求servlet实例_详细JSP自动请求Servlet实例原理与实现  第1张

2. JSP自动请求Servlet实例原理

要理解JSP自动请求Servlet实例的原理,我们需要了解以下几个概念:

  • JSP页面:JSP页面是一种基于HTML的页面,它包含了Java代码和JSP指令。
  • Servlet实例:Servlet实例是一种运行于服务器端的Java类,负责处理HTTP请求。
  • 标签标签用于配置Servlet实例的URL映射、类名等信息。

在JSP页面中,当我们使用``标签定义了一个Servlet实例后,服务器在启动时会加载该Servlet类,并创建一个Servlet实例。当用户访问对应的URL时,服务器会将请求转发给对应的Servlet实例进行处理。

3. JSP自动请求Servlet实例实现

以下是一个简单的示例,展示了如何使用JSP自动请求Servlet实例:

index.jsp

```jsp

<%@ page contentType="